Why Apple Wallet Isn't Enough

Apple Wallet works well, but only when supported.

The problem:

  • Many loyalty cards cannot be added.
  • There is no simple way to scan any barcode.
  • You get limited flexibility when a card is not supported.

If your card isn't supported, you're stuck carrying it.

FAQ

Can I store any loyalty card on my iPhone?

Yes. As long as the card has a barcode or QR code, it can be scanned and saved.

Why doesn't Apple Wallet support all cards?

Apple Wallet only works with partnered providers, which limits what users can add.
